As far as I can tell, this "invalid config path selector" error seems to be specific to pygit2 on pypy11. It seems that the int(level) passed to git_libgit2_opts()

pygit2/pygit2/options.py

Lines 359 to 374 in 890730c

elifoption_type==C.GIT_OPT_SET_SEARCH_PATH:
check_args(option_type, arg1, arg2, 2)
level=int(arg1) # Convert enum to int
path=arg2
path_cdata: ArrayC[char] |NULL_TYPE
ifpathisNone:
path_cdata=ffi.NULL
else:
path_bytes=to_bytes(path)
path_cdata=ffi.new('char[]', path_bytes)
err=C.git_libgit2_opts(option_type, ffi.cast('int', level), path_cdata)
check_error(err)
returnNone

is not matching up with the libgit2 C constants of the same name:

staticintconfig_level_to_sysdir(int*out, intconfig_level)
{
switch (config_level) {
caseGIT_CONFIG_LEVEL_SYSTEM:
*out=GIT_SYSDIR_SYSTEM;
return0;
caseGIT_CONFIG_LEVEL_XDG:
*out=GIT_SYSDIR_XDG;
return0;
caseGIT_CONFIG_LEVEL_GLOBAL:
*out=GIT_SYSDIR_GLOBAL;
return0;
caseGIT_CONFIG_LEVEL_PROGRAMDATA:
*out=GIT_SYSDIR_PROGRAMDATA;
return0;
default:
break;
}
git_error_set(
GIT_ERROR_INVALID, "invalid config path selector %d", config_level);
return-1;
}

See libgit2 source

There was a similar issue in libgit2/libgit2sharp#1951 which was fixed by padding the va_args passed to git_libgit2_opts() (libgit2/libgit2sharp#1955).
